Sherri Stover, M.S.S.W., L.C.S.W., Licensed Clinical Social Worker, provides individual and family therapy, social skills and parenting groups, play therapy, and early developmental intervention. With over 20 years of experience, her clinical concentrations include child and adolescent behavioral concerns, anxiety, depression, school and social difficulties,  and ADHD.  Cognitive Behavioral Therapy and Play Therapy guide her practice.

Ms. Stover earned her Bachelor of Arts in Psychology degree from Transylvania University and her Master of Science in Social Work degree from the University of Louisville Kent School of Social Work. Before coming to Square One, she was a therapist at the Bingham Child Guidance Center and the Keller Day Treatment program and occupied positions in state government settings, including the Kentucky Commission on Women, the Cabinet for Health and Family Services Division of Child Abuse and Domestic Violence Services and the Administrative Office of the Courts Family and Juvenile Services Department.

Ms. Stover joined Square One in July 2010. She is married with three sons and resides in Shelbyville.
